Baidu Past Earnings Performance

Past criteria checks 2/6

Baidu has been growing earnings at an average annual rate of 9.6%, while the Interactive Media and Services industry saw earnings growing at 13.6% annually. Revenues have been growing at an average rate of 5.7% per year. Baidu's return on equity is 7.9%, and it has net margins of 15.3%.

Key information

9.6%

Earnings growth rate

8.9%

EPS growth rate

Interactive Media and Services Industry Growth36.3%
Revenue growth rate5.7%
Return on equity7.9%
Net Margin15.3%
Last Earnings Update30 Sep 2024

Recent past performance updates

Recent updates

Revenue & Expenses Breakdown

How Baidu makes and spends money. Based on latest reported earnings, on an LTM basis.


Earnings and Revenue History

BASE:BIDUD Revenue, expenses and earnings (CNY Millions)
DateRevenueEarningsG+A ExpensesR&D Expenses
30 Sep 24133,95220,45022,79622,905
30 Jun 24134,84219,49922,70723,640
31 Mar 24134,96719,22123,30524,132
31 Dec 23134,59819,59823,51924,192
30 Sep 23132,72422,07823,54623,563
30 Jun 23130,81715,25122,96123,219
31 Mar 23126,40813,67821,44723,130
31 Dec 22123,6756,96820,51423,315
30 Sep 22123,6864,02521,08425,047
30 Jun 22123,067-12,38823,21125,457
31 Mar 22124,770-16,66224,13425,448
31 Dec 21124,4939,87624,72324,938
30 Sep 21121,66813,58923,36623,218
30 Jun 21117,97943,82620,74621,612
31 Mar 21112,66347,99619,45620,168
31 Dec 20107,07422,38418,06319,513
30 Sep 20105,69523,55516,92518,599
30 Jun 20105,5433,50416,88218,728
31 Mar 20105,8352,34817,70818,623
31 Dec 19107,4131,98019,91018,346
30 Sep 19105,724-2,24421,89718,119
30 Jun 19106,05516,52522,88117,345
31 Mar 19107,09320,42222,14316,644
31 Dec 18103,87727,44319,23115,772
30 Sep 18100,93729,71416,91914,946
30 Jun 1896,59525,73315,02414,272
31 Mar 1890,72523,23513,45313,387
31 Dec 1786,70918,31813,12812,928
30 Sep 1780,66617,54012,83212,196
30 Jun 1774,85012,22712,68211,568
31 Mar 1771,61910,98613,94210,885
31 Dec 1670,54911,07515,07110,151
30 Sep 1671,03631,95216,2649,666
30 Jun 1671,16631,62418,3709,742
31 Mar 1669,47832,75218,0659,990
31 Dec 1566,38233,33517,07610,176
30 Sep 1561,73312,07216,0739,824
30 Jun 1556,87013,09713,0718,966
31 Mar 1552,28013,05811,3307,991
31 Dec 1449,05213,14410,3826,981
30 Sep 1444,52512,7098,7216,109
30 Jun 1439,89711,8987,4055,368
31 Mar 1435,47210,9646,3344,573
31 Dec 1331,94410,5195,1744,107

Quality Earnings: BIDUD has high quality earnings.

Growing Profit Margin: BIDUD's current net profit margins (15.3%) are lower than last year (16.6%).


Free Cash Flow vs Earnings Analysis


Past Earnings Growth Analysis

Earnings Trend: BIDUD has become profitable over the past 5 years, growing earnings by 9.6% per year.

Accelerating Growth: BIDUD's has had negative earnings growth over the past year, so it can't be compared to its 5-year average.

Earnings vs Industry: BIDUD had negative earnings growth (-7.4%) over the past year, making it difficult to compare to the Interactive Media and Services industry average (8.8%).


Return on Equity

High ROE: BIDUD's Return on Equity (7.9%) is considered low.


Return on Assets


Return on Capital Employed


Discover strong past performing companies